Local Hauling for Large Recreational Vehicles
Navigating property entries and tight side yards in South Apopka, FL requires careful consideration of local ground conditions and overhead clearances. Ground surfaces in Orange County soften quickly after heavy coastal rains, creating deep mud that bogs down heavy equipment if the clearance route is planned improperly. Overhead clearance matters just as much, as low-hanging oak limbs and power drops frequently block the narrow paths along residential lots. Storing a vehicle on unpaved soil exposes the undercarriage to continuous moisture vapor from below while intense sunshine bakes the roof above. High humidity speeds up subterranean frame rust, rots structural floor joists, and weakens tire sidewalls until they blow out during movement. Up top, ultraviolet rays degrade roof seams, allowing rain to penetrate wood framing and create interior rot that compromises structural integrity. When our crew evaluates a site, we inspect the firmness of the surface, clear low vegetation, and measure access points to pull the vehicle out without rutting your lawn or damaging surrounding residential property.

Pickup, Hauling, and Dismantling Options
Executing an extraction depends entirely on the physical state of the vehicle and the layout of the property. When a unit retains its structural integrity and possesses rolling wheels, the crew connects heavy tow gear directly to the frame or hitch to pull it straight onto a transport trailer. If the axles are completely frozen, the tires have dry-rotted away, or the frame sits deep in soft earth, winches and specialized skids are positioned underneath to slide the vehicle out smoothly without destroying the surrounding terrain. In situations where severe structural decay, collapse, or restricted physical access makes towing impossible, the crew manually disassembles the unit right on site. Workers collapse the shell, dismantle the wall panels, break down interior fixtures, and clear the frame piece by piece. Once the crew arrives on site, they inspect the tires, frame strength, and overhead obstacles to select the safest extraction path. Every property presents distinct spatial challenges, so the team adapts its method to protect your yard and structures throughout the process.
Disposal and Paperwork
RV disposal can involve more than hauling because these vehicles may include tires, tanks, wiring, appliances, furniture, batteries, metal, wood, and fiberglass. We route materials through practical recycling, salvage, approved waste disposal, and proper disposal channels whenever available. In Florida, many titled recreational vehicles need ownership information reviewed before pickup. Unlike mobile home removal, a titled motor home may require different paperwork. We can explain disposal options, title details, and what may be needed to dispose of the RV responsibly.
